WebDec 12, 2024 · By definition, the irrevocable trust is distinguished from its more flexible counterpart the revocable trust which may be revoked at any time . The irrevocable trust is an entirely different animal from the revocable trust for these reasons: Irrevocable trusts are a separate legal entity from the trustmaker. WebDec 2, 2024 · Irrevocable Trusts Unlike a revocable trust, an irrevocable trust cannot be updated, changed or amended without consent from the grantor’s beneficiaries, except in rare circumstances. With irrevocable trusts, the grantor typically loses all rights of ownership to the trust’s assets. What are the advantages of an irrevocable trust? bio martin short https://ayscas.net
